Acid Etching
Acid etching involves the application of hydrofluoric acid (HF) to the surface of the glass. HF reacts with the silica in the glass, dissolving it and creating a matte, frosted finish. The depth of etching and the resulting texture can be controlled by varying the concentration of the acid and the duration of exposure. The process results in a relatively smooth, even frost, ideal for applications where a soft, diffused light is desired.
The optical properties are characterized by a significant reduction in light transmission and a high degree of diffusion, obscuring views while still allowing some light to pass through.
Sandblasting
Sandblasting uses high-pressure air to propel abrasive particles, typically silica sand, onto the glass surface. The impact of the sand creates a rough, textured finish. This method allows for greater control over the pattern and depth of frosting, making it suitable for creating intricate designs or localized frosting effects. Compared to acid etching, sandblasting produces a more pronounced, granular texture.
The optical properties are similar to acid etching, with significant light diffusion and reduced transparency, but the texture is noticeably coarser.

Optical Properties and Light Transmission
Frosted glass achieves its characteristic translucent appearance through a process that alters the way light interacts with its surface. This alteration affects both the amount of light that passes through and the way that light is distributed, impacting its practical applications significantly. Understanding these optical properties is key to choosing the right type of frosted glass for a specific purpose.The frosting process, whether achieved through acid etching, sandblasting, or applying a film, creates a microscopically rough surface.
This roughness scatters incoming light in many directions. Unlike clear glass, which allows light to pass through with minimal deviation, frosted glass diffuses the light, reducing the clarity and creating a softer, more diffused illumination. The degree of diffusion and the level of privacy offered vary depending on the frosting technique and the depth of the surface texture. Acid etching, for instance, generally produces a more subtle frosting effect compared to sandblasting, which can create a more heavily diffused, opaque appearance.
Light Diffusion and Privacy Levels in Different Frosting Techniques
The level of light diffusion and privacy provided by frosted glass is directly related to the surface texture created by the frosting method. A finer texture, such as that achieved with acid etching, results in less light scattering and a more translucent appearance, offering a degree of privacy but still allowing some light to penetrate. Conversely, a coarser texture, such as that from sandblasting, leads to greater light scattering, providing increased privacy but reducing the amount of light transmission.

Step-by-Step Cleaning Guide for Frosted Glass
Cleaning frosted glass effectively involves a methodical approach. First, prepare your workspace by clearing the area around the glass surface. Dust and debris should be removed using a soft, dry microfiber cloth or a brush with soft bristles to prevent scratching. For stubborn dirt, a slightly damp cloth can be used, but avoid excessive moisture. Next, mix a gentle cleaning solution.
A solution of warm water and a mild dish soap is generally sufficient. Avoid harsh chemicals, abrasive cleaners, or ammonia-based products, as these can damage the frosted finish. Apply the solution sparingly to the glass using a soft cloth or sponge. Gently wipe the surface in a circular motion, ensuring even coverage. Finally, rinse the glass thoroughly with clean water and dry it completely with a clean, dry microfiber cloth to prevent water spots.
Remember to avoid excessive scrubbing, which can dull the frosted finish.
